I topped off the fuel tank today before using the MMM (had about 1 gallon left in a 5 gallon metal jerry can). Everything was going well when all of a sudden (after about a half hour of use) the engine starting to run rough. It was worse with a load on it (the MMM). I suspect water in the fuel from the metal can (condensation?). I put some fresh fuel in the tractor (without draining old) and it ran great for about a half hour. Definitely feels like it is missing and there is power loss on high end but not as noticable at idle and low rpms.
What next? Do I drain tank (best way?) and change filters? Am I correct in my diagnosis? Is this what happens when there is water in the fuel? Am I causing further damage? Any help is appreciated. Thanks.
